Helicopter Activity Part of Mock Emergency Drill

Central Peninsula Hospital is participating in a mock emergency drill in collaboration with South Peninsula Hospital in Homer.

 

Substantial helicopter activity has been reported in Soldotna as a part of that.

 

Borough Mayor Mike Navarre spoke about the collaboration at Tuesday night’s assembly meeting saying he wanted to let people near the hospital know so there is no panic with all the activity.

 

Navarre: “Provides CPH with the opportunity to participate and test our emergency operations plan, in addition to satisfying mandatory annual drill requirements. The long and short of it is they’ll be helicoptering in, from Homer, victims I guess in a mock disaster, mudslide into Homer hospital that disables the hospital and the ability for them to respond.”

 

That drill will continue tomorrow, March 21, as well.
